Jeremy Manning
Jeremy Manning is a former rugby player from New Zealand, known for his role as a versatile back. He played for teams including the Auckland Blues and had a brief stint with Munster. Manning was part of the unique occasion in 2008 when he and fellow players challenged the All Blacks with their own haka, showcasing the deep cultural ties and competitive spirit present in rugby.
